Benchmarks for the AMD EPYC 7552 can be found below. Release dates, price and performance comparisons are also listed when available. This is made using thousands of PerformanceTest benchmark results and is updated daily.
Description:
Class: Server
Socket: SP3
Clockspeed: 2.2 GHz
Turbo Speed: 3.3 GHz
Cores: 48 Threads: 96
Typical TDP: 200 W
Cache per CPU Package:
L1 Instruction Cache: 48 x 32 KB
L1 Data Cache: 48 x 32 KB
L2 Cache: 48 x 512 KB
L3 Cache: 192 MB
Other names: AMD EPYC 7552 48-Core Processor
CPU First Seen on Charts: Q3 2020
